Leroy John Navarro is a 56 years old. Her residential address is 16 North Main Street C, Windsor Locks, CT 06096.
Age 22
Leroy John Navarro is 56 . She was born on Oct 17, 1968.
Leroy John Navarro’s address is listed as 16 North Main Street C, Windsor Locks , CT 06096, US.